An Optimization Method for Joint Planning of Urban Power Supply Group
To address the issues of power supply quality and reliability in urban areas,this paper considers adding new u-nit capacity and types based on the existing 220 kV unit grid connection situation and network conditions,breaking the conventional power grid connection mode (two points and one line between plants and grid),integrating and restructuring the grid resources of surrounding units,and optimizing the system design to make two 500 kV power supply areas respec-tively connected with different types of coal-fired and gas units,and to share the risk of shutdown caused by insufficient primary energy supply of natural gas or coal.Moreover,the power transmission line project fully utilizes the current over-head lines,reduces the construction scale of 220 kV line corridors while meeting urban planning conditions,and maximi-zes transmission capacity of lines deep into the load center.Finally a joint planning optimization performed on actual exam-ples and the comparison of the three schemes demonstrate the effectiveness of the proposed method.
